Inscription

64,757,241

Inscription Details

Inscription ID
30dc66......0a05i0
Number
64,757,241
Owner
bc1pul......x977ll
Output Size
330 Sats
Content Type
text/plain;charset=utf-8
Content Size
0.05 KB
Creation Date
March 17, 2024. 502 days ago
Creation Fee
1,359 Sats
Creation Tx
30dc66......390a05
Block
835097
Previous
792ece......7f04i0
Next
334a18......2d05i0

Satoshi Details

Sat Number
1,380,590,757,080,549
Sat Name
eblyyzfvxno
Sat Creation Block
342,236
Sat Creation Date
2/6/2015
Rarity
common